LAURA W. HUNTER

Laura Westbrook Hunter, 93, of Magnolia, AR died Sunday, September 9, 2018 at the Cornerstone Nursing Center in Texarkana, TX.

Laura was born November 4, 1924 in Magnolia. She was a lifelong resident of Magnolia and was a homemaker and farmer. She was a member of the Central Baptist Church and Magnolia Riding Club. She was a Girl Scout Troop leader and Day Camp director. Her family was awarded the Columbia County Farm Family of the Year.

Laura was preceded in death by her parents Lee Newton and Laura Eudora (Cheatham) Westbrook; husband Linvell Hunter; brothers Hudson and Robert Westbrook. She is survived by her daughters Linda Hunter of Magnolia, Shirley Black and husband Ralph of Waldo, and Dianne Gentry and husband John of Magnolia; grandson William Gentry and wife Jenny of Texarkana; great granddaughter Abigail Gentry of Texarkana; many nephews, nieces, cousins, and friends.
